San Antonio, Texas – Texas A&M International men's soccer fell 3-1 to St. Mary's on the road on Saturday.
The Rattlers (8-3-6, 2-1-5 LSC) opened the scoring in the in the 23rd minute, scoring off of a penalty kick. Neither team scored the rest of the first half.
St. Mary's scored its second goal in the 73rd minute, but the Dustdevils (6-6-4, 2-4-2 LSC) closed the gap to one goal less than a minute later when Bennet Sundermann scored off an assist from Jordan Mase.
The Rattlers sealed the win in the 86th minute with one last goal.
TAMIU totaled 14 shots, five of which were on goal.
Gal Grodetzki finished with five saves in goal.
TAMIU will be in action next at 7 p.m. on Wednesday, November 1 against Lubbock Christian (6-3-7, 2-2-4 LSC) in the final game of the regular season.
